MTÜ: visitors spend not enough in Hungary
According to the Development Officer of the Hungarian Tourism Agency (MTÜ), visitors spend not enough money and time in Hungary.
Princzinger Péter told M1 news channel on Sunday that an average tourist stays in Hungary for an average two and a half days and spends around 290 euros.
The Hungarian Tourism Agency (MTÜ) would like to increase this amount to twofold within two or three years, and would also increase the time spent in the country and also “would not mind” if more tourist would arrive. (MTI)
